Metal Mother Los Angeles, California

Metal Mother is the pseudonym of LA-based performance artist, vocalist, pianist, and composer, Tara Timberman. Somewhere at the intersection of avant-pop, doom-folk, and electronica, Metal Mother weaves synth-heavy tapestries of melancholic melodies, intricate polyrhythms, and etheric (and sometimes spastic) vocals into cathartic arrangements of songs. ... more
